NUR AL-DIN 'ABD AL-RAHMAN JAMI' (D. AH 898/1492 AD): DIWAN
COLOPHON WITH NAME OF SHEIKH MAHMUD, TIMURID IRAN OR BAGHDAD, DATED AH 867/1462-63 AD
NUR AL-DIN 'ABD AL-RAHMAN JAMI' (D. AH 898/1492 AD): DIWAN COLOPHON WITH NAME OF SHEIKH MAHMUD, TIMURID IRAN OR BAGHDAD, DATED AH 867/1462-63 AD Poetry, Persian manuscript on paper, 54ff. plus 2 fly-leaves, each folio with 17ll. of elegant black nasta'liq generally arranged in two columns with double gold intercolumnar rule, occasional panels with text in a single central column, text panels outlined in gold and blue and on wide cream margins, catchwords, opening bifolio with a gold strapwork band within the central intercolumnar rules, opening folio with gold and polychrome illuminated headpiece surmounting text, colophon possibly tampered with but stating katabahu Mahmud 'afa allah 'anhu fi sana sab' wa sittin wa thamanmi'ah bi-dar al-'ilm Baghdad , minor areas of smudging and staining, in later green morocco with stamped central medallion and pendants, pink paper doublures Text panel 6 x 3 1/8in. (15.2 x 7.8cm.); folio 9½ x 5 5/8in. (24.1 x 14.2cm.)
